#33f778 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33f778 is composed of 20% red, 96.9%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 141.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 58.4%. #33f778 color hex could be obtained by blending #66fff0 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#33f778 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33f778 has RGB values of R:51, G:247,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3405688.

Shades and Tints of #33f778
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f0fef5 is the lightest one.
